使用AI对话API创建智能内容生成器的步骤

随着人工智能技术的不断发展,AI对话API在各个领域的应用越来越广泛。利用AI对话API创建智能内容生成器,已经成为众多企业和开发者追求的目标。本文将详细讲述如何使用AI对话API创建智能内容生成器,并分享一个成功案例。

一、了解AI对话API

  1. 定义:AI对话API是一种通过编程接口实现的智能对话系统,用户可以通过API发送请求,获取相应的对话内容。

  2. 特点:支持自然语言处理、语音识别、情感分析等功能,可实现人机交互、智能问答、内容生成等应用。

  3. 常见API:如百度AI、腾讯云、阿里云等提供的对话API。

二、创建智能内容生成器的步骤

  1. 确定目标场景

在创建智能内容生成器之前,首先要明确目标场景。例如,是为了实现智能客服、智能写作、智能翻译等功能。


  1. 选择合适的AI对话API

根据目标场景,选择一款合适的AI对话API。以下是一些常见的AI对话API:

(1)百度AI:提供自然语言处理、语音识别、图像识别等功能。

(2)腾讯云:提供智能语音、智能客服、智能写作等功能。

(3)阿里云:提供智能语音、智能客服、智能写作等功能。


  1. 注册并获取API Key

在所选API的官方网站注册账号,获取API Key。API Key是调用API的凭证,用于验证身份和权限。


  1. 熟悉API文档

仔细阅读API文档,了解API的调用方法、参数、返回值等。API文档通常包含以下内容:

(1)API概述:介绍API的功能、特点、适用场景等。

(2)API调用方法:说明如何使用API进行请求和响应。

(3)参数说明:详细介绍API的参数及其作用。

(4)返回值说明:解释API返回的数据结构及其含义。


  1. 开发智能内容生成器

根据目标场景,使用编程语言(如Python、Java等)开发智能内容生成器。以下是一个简单的Python示例:

import requests

def generate_content(question):
url = "https://api.example.com/v1/content"
params = {
"api_key": "your_api_key",
"question": question
}
response = requests.get(url, params=params)
if response.status_code == 200:
return response.json().get("content")
else:
return None

# 示例:生成一篇关于“人工智能”的文章
content = generate_content("人工智能的发展前景如何?")
print(content)

  1. 测试与优化

在开发过程中,不断测试和优化智能内容生成器。以下是一些测试和优化方法:

(1)测试不同类型的输入,确保生成器能够正确处理。

(2)调整API参数,优化生成内容的质量。

(3)收集用户反馈,不断改进生成器。


  1. 部署与上线

将智能内容生成器部署到服务器或云平台,实现线上运行。以下是一些部署方法:

(1)使用虚拟主机:将生成器部署到虚拟主机上,实现线上访问。

(2)使用云服务器:使用云服务器部署生成器,实现弹性扩展。

(3)使用容器化技术:使用Docker等容器化技术,简化部署和运维。

三、成功案例

某知名互联网公司利用百度AI对话API,开发了一款智能客服系统。该系统具备以下特点:

  1. 支持多语言、多场景的智能问答。

  2. 识别用户情绪,提供个性化服务。

  3. 自动学习,不断优化服务效果。

通过这款智能客服系统,该公司实现了以下成果:

  1. 提高了客户满意度。

  2. 降低了人工客服成本。

  3. 提升了企业品牌形象。

总结

使用AI对话API创建智能内容生成器,需要了解API、开发、测试、部署等多个环节。通过不断优化和改进,可以打造出满足用户需求的智能内容生成器。在人工智能技术不断发展的今天,智能内容生成器将在各个领域发挥越来越重要的作用。

猜你喜欢:AI实时语音